Data Analysis and Visualization
In today’s data-driven world, understanding how to analyze and visualize data is a valuable skill that goes beyond coding. Learning tools such as Excel, Tableau, or Power BI can help individuals make sense of complex data sets and present information in a visually engaging manner.
User Experience (UX) Design
User experience design focuses on creating intuitive and user-friendly digital products. In this field, coding skills are not essential, but rather an understanding of human-centered design principles, wireframing, prototyping, and usability testing. Learning UX design can greatly enhance one’s ability to create user-friendly interfaces and improve overall digital experiences.
Search Engine Optimization (SEO)
With the vast amount of information available on the internet, knowing how to optimize content for search engines is becoming increasingly important. SEO involves understanding keyword research, on-page optimization, link building, and analytics. Gaining expertise in SEO can help individuals improve the visibility and ranking of websites, ultimately driving more traffic and engagement.

Project Management
Project management skills are essential in today’s fast-paced business environment. Learning project management methodologies, such as Agile or Scrum, can help individuals effectively plan, execute, and monitor projects, ensuring they are completed on time and within budget. These skills are valuable in various industries and can equip individuals for leadership roles.
Blockchain Fundamentals
Blockchain technology has gained significant attention in recent years due to its potential to revolutionize various industries. Understanding the fundamentals of blockchain, such as decentralized networks, encryption, and smart contracts, can provide individuals with insights into its disruptive nature, without the need for coding skills.
Cybersecurity Basics
As digital threats continue to increase, cybersecurity has become a critical concern for businesses and individuals alike. Learning the basics of cybersecurity, such as password management, network security, and data encryption, can help individuals protect their digital assets and implement preventive measures to mitigate potential risks.
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ning Applications
While coding may be required to develop AI and machine learning algorithms, individuals without coding skills can still learn about the applications and implications of these technologies. Understanding how AI and machine learning can enhance business processes, automate routine tasks, and improve decision-making can be valuable in various industries.
Cloud Computing and Infrastructure
Cloud computing has become a cornerstone of modern technology infrastructure. Learning about cloud computing providers, such as Amazon Web Services (AWS) or Microsoft Azure, and understanding the basics of cloud architecture, storage, and resilience can help individuals leverage cloud services, without the need for coding knowledge.
